Specifications
| Continuous output | 2,400W |
| Inverter | Pure sine wave |
| Capacity | 1,843Wh |
| AC outlets | Yes (multiple) |
| USB-C PD | Yes (fast charging) |
| USB-A | Yes |
| 12V car port | Yes |
| DC outputs | Yes |
| Charging options | AC wall, solar, car |
| Build | Rugged, outdoor-rated |
| Safety | BMS with overload, overvoltage, short-circuit, and temperature protection |
